Output ac5ba91e39a508317c20778bf90471c4f2aef81c2aa966de3fa495942fc18e1b:0

value
26900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ca0fcbc1f2adebf7870dd3f42da961b31e346551 OP_EQUAL
address
3L7RLp9yGn7RcRfLCtjJncbpxYuYRVRAn9
transaction
ac5ba91e39a508317c20778bf90471c4f2aef81c2aa966de3fa495942fc18e1b
confirmations
252972
spent
true